Robert De Niro Early Life

Robert De Niro (Robert Anthony De Niro Jr.) was born in Manhattan New York City, New York on August 17, 1943. He is the only child of Robert De Niro Sr. and Virginia Admiral who were both painters and met at a painting class. His parents separated when he was barely two years old following his father’s announcement that he was gay.

He attended a public elementary school in Manhattan before proceeding to Elisabeth Irwin High School for the seventh and eighth grades. Robert attended the High School of Music and Art for a short time before he transferred to Charles Evan Hughes Junior High School, a public junior high school. He began high school at McBurney School and later attended Rhodes Preparatory School, but graduated from neither.

Robert De Niro Career

Robert De Niro’s first role came when he was 20. He was cast to appear in the 1963 film The Wedding Party, which was released six years later in 1969. This followed an appearance in the 1970 film Bloody Mama. He also made an early appearance in Greetings (1968), Hi, Mom! (1970) and Born to Win (1971). Popular attention came his way when he played the role of a dying Baseball player in the 1973 film Bang the Drum Slowly.

In 1974 he had a pivotal role as the young Vito Corleone in The Godfather Part II, a Francis Ford Coppola film. His performance in the film got him his first Academy Award. He went on to have a successful career starring in films such as Taxi Driver (1976), New York, New York (1977), Raging Bull (1980), The King of Comedy (1982), Goodfellas (1990), Cape Fear (1991), Casino (1995), The Irishman (2019), Guilty by Suspicion (1991),  Shark Tale (2004) among others.

Robert De Niro Awards and Nominations

Robert De Niro is a seven-time Academy Award nominee. He won two Oscars for his roles in the 1974 film The Godfather Part II and the 1980 film Raging Bull. He has been nominated for the BAFTA Award six times, and eight times for the Golden Globe Award. In 2009, he was one of the five people that received the Kennedy Center Honors, which was presented by Barack Obama. He has two Academy Awards and two Golden Globe Awards to his name.

Marriage and Children

Robert De Niro has been married and divorced twice. In 1988 he divorced Diahnne Abbott who he married in 1976. His second marriage was to Grace Hightower in 1997. Their divorce came in 2018 and so far, Robert De Niro is not in any marriage.

He has twin sons, Aaron and Julian De Niro, conceived by in-vitro fertilization and delivered in 1995 by a surrogate mother. His other children are Elliot, Raphael, Drena, and Helen De Niro, with Drena and Helen being his only two daughters.

Robert De Niro Net Worth

The legendary Hollywood actor is said to earn salaries in excess of $20 million for each movie. For a long time, he has been an investor in the TriBeCa neighborhood. Reports suggest he has residences on the west and east sides of Manhattan. His 4,158 square feet New York apartment is worth $14 million.

Robert De Niro owns and co-owns more than 27 restaurants and hotels around the world. These business endeavors and his active career years as a successful actor are the sources of his net worth which is estimated to be about $500,000,000 (Five Hundred Million US Dollars).

With the ongoing case of divorce with his last wife Grace Hightower, the star’s net worth is subject to debate as the divorce and division are sure to cause a dip in his pocket.

His estranged wife Grace Hightower claims that he’s worth $500 million and wants her own common-law half of these marital assets. This could really cost the award-winning actor a lot of fortune.

A prenup was put in place in 2004 which limited Grace Hightower to the possession of their $6 million dollar apartment, a cash payment of $500,000, and an annual alimony payout of $1 million, but Grace wants more. A huge, multi-million dollar payout could go her way if lawyers can successfully argue that Robert’s net worth at the time of their marriage and prenuptial agreement has grown significantly and Grace Hightower deserves a part of this increase.
An appeals court ruled in 2021 that Robert De Niro’s ex-wife Grace Hightower is not entitled to half of the actor’s earnings from Hollywood and commercial enterprises following the couple’s divorce.
